Application of electrospun composite materials for algal bioprocesses

摘要
Electrospinning technology is widely used for the generation of nano- or micro-sized fibers, which are capable of producing highly porous materials with high surface-to-volume ratios leading to various applications in algal bioprocesses. While the applications are mainly focused on cultivation and harvesting of algal cells on confined solid spaces, simultaneous processing of immobilized biomass during wastewater treatment has shown great potential in the removal of nitrate, heavy metals, and reactive dyes. Successful fabrication of electrospun materials directly from algal biomass and/or extracts is also possible and holds high promise for improving the sustainability of algal biotechnology. This chapter includes a general introduction of algae-associated electrospun composite materials, a detailed review of their applications in (i) cellular growth and biomass harvesting, (ii) integrated wastewater treatment processes, (iii) fabrication of electrospun fibers from whole algal biomass or algae extracts, and a final conclusion with suggestions regarding future directions of this research field.
